Dark Olive
#4A5D23About Dark Olive
Dark Olive is the hex color #4A5D23, which translates to rgb(74, 93, 35) in RGB and hsl(80, 45%, 25%) in HSL. On the color wheel it sits at 80 degrees, with a saturation of 45 percent and a lightness of 25 percent. That combination puts Dark Olive in the workable middle of the green family, neither pastel nor fully saturated.
How Dark Olive compares
The closest standard CSS keyword is darkolivegreen (#556B2F), a CIE76 distance of 5.7 away in CIELAB. That is a visible difference, so the keyword is not a substitute here. In the Tailwind CSS 4.3.1 palette the nearest token is lime-900 (#35530E), at a distance of 8.5. Inside this library the closest neighbour is Fern at 13.0. Sorted by lightness, Dark Olive is number 5 of the 30 green colors here.
Text on Dark Olive
2 of the five common text colors below clear WCAG AA for normal text on Dark Olive, led by White at 7.29:1. The ratios are computed with the WCAG relative luminance formula, the same one the contrast checker uses, which opens with Dark Olive already loaded as the background.
| Text color | Ratio | AA normal | AA large | AAA normal |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| White #FFFFFF | 7.29:1 | Pass | Pass | Pass |
| Ink black #0F0F12 | 2.63:1 | Fail | Fail | Fail |
| Mid grey #6B7280 | 1.51:1 | Fail | Fail | Fail |
| Dark grey #374151 | 1.41:1 | Fail | Fail | Fail |
| Light grey #E5E7EB | 5.89:1 | Pass | Pass | Fail |

Full values for Dark Olive
| Format | Value |
|---|---|
| HEX | #4A5D23 |
| RGB | rgb(74, 93, 35) |
| HSL | hsl(80, 45%, 25%) |
| HSV | hsv(80, 62%, 36%) |
| CMYK | cmyk(20%, 0%, 62%, 64%) |
| OKLCH | oklch(44.88% 0.0861 124.98) |
| CIELAB | lab(36.75 -17.39 30.32) |
